For those who need reference for the above problem:
“I’ve checked your site and noticed that you’re using an older version of child theme. I’ve deactivated the child theme and now your site it’s displayed fine: http://screencast.com/t/OQUgDXxms
If you want to the the child theme make sure you install it from the path downloaded from themeforest as we changed the system which enqueue the scripts iwith child theme: http://screencast.com/t/ZqF03pIRnC8”
